
Heavy Civil Project Manager
Thalle Construction Company, Inc.
The Role
Overview
Oversee multi-million-dollar heavy civil projects, managing budget, schedule, quality and staff.

Tasks
-Ensure accuracy, appropriate detail and timely submittal of Superintendent's 2-week schedules. -Conduct weekly meetings with project team (to include scheduling and costing review). -Ensure and communicate clear roles and responsibilities to entire project team. -Develop and effectively manage against project budget and ensure project meets projected/required margins. -Ensure overall project quality control, including review of project designs for compliance with engineering principles, company standards, customer contract requirements and related specifications. -Submit accurate and timely cost and income projections for project. -Update project schedule on monthly basis. -Oversee the issuance of subcontracts and supplier purchase orders. -As an employee of Thalle, you shall act as the liaison and point of contact for multiple Governmental Agencies, Thalle and its subcontractors. -Prepare analytical reports for presentation to upper management. -Ensure accurate recordkeeping is maintained at job site. -Document all change conditions. -Complete all written notification requirements. -Ensure Incident and Injury Free protocols are followed at all times and behaviors and culture are instilled at all levels on the project. -Plan and formulate civil construction projects according to project requirements and engineering standards. -Plan for and organize project staff according to project requirements, including assigning proper personnel to specific projects or components of projects. -Appropriately execute final authority over issue resolution related to project plan and implementation. -Submit accurate and timely payment requisitions. -Ensure timely and appropriate communications of time extensions and delays to owner in accordance with contract requirement. -Act as Thalle's representative with owners and owner's engineers at project meetings. -Appropriately act on changes in project margins and budget variances to ensure project profitability. -Protect Thalle' s interests, minimize conflicts, and professionally resolve issues. -Ensure the appropriate performance management of subcontractors. -Conduct and document ongoing financial projections of project performance throughout project life. -Collaborate with field management to ensure successful resolution of issues between the project plan and site execution on an ongoing basis. -Ensure the accuracy of weekly Viewpoint labor and equipment reports and monthly Viewpoint cost reports. -Create and maintain all project-related documentation and correspondence. -Approve all equipment or personnel changes and requisitions prepared and submitted by superintendents. -Document, prepare, and initiate claims, if necessary. -Identify competent subcontractors and suppliers for projects by comparing and evaluating them based on price, scope, schedule, terms, qualifications and history with Thalle. -Ensure all site operations adhere to Company and site safety policies and protocols. -Maintain timely knowledge of what is occurring on project.

What You Bring
-Demonstrate a thorough understanding of contract terms and specifications. -Strong oral and written communication skills. -Professional license, certifications and contractor's licenses preferred. -Ability to organize and prioritize tasks. -Ability to adapt and work effectively with diverse workforce. -Strong computer skills, including Primavera, Viewpoint, HCSS Heavy Bid. -Ability to perform the essential job functions consistently, safely, and successfully with the ADA, FMLA and other federal, state, and local standards, including meeting qualitative and/or quantitative productivity standards. -Demonstrate understanding of when to elevate issues and/or communicate to upper management. -Worked as a Project Manager on similar types of projects. -Large Diameter Pipe (Over 32 Inch Pipe) Project Management Experience. -Demonstrate thorough understanding of project schedule, key project milestones, and reasons for delays. -Bachelor of Science in Civil Engineering or Construction Management (4 years). -Ability to manage multiple, large scale, challenging projects. -Must be able to talk, listen and speak clearly on telephone. -Must be able to lift and carry up to 50 lbs. -Minimum 8-10 years job experience in project engineering and project management. -Leadership skills. -Ability to maintain regular, punctual attendance consistent with the ADA, FMLA and other federal, state, and local standards.

About Thalle Construction Company, Inc.
-Founded over four decades ago, Thalle Construction Company, Inc. has established itself as a leader in the construction industry, delivering large-scale projects that span the civil, infrastructure, and environmental sectors. -With a reputation built on excellence, the company has completed projects ranging from transportation networks to complex water resource systems, often in challenging environments. -Thalle’s expertise in heavy civil construction ensures successful project outcomes, whether it's large infrastructure projects or specialized environmental restoration. -A strong focus on safety and technical proficiency underpins their approach, ensuring high standards are met even in the most complex and demanding projects. -Noteworthy for their innovation, Thalle frequently integrates cutting-edge technologies and sustainable practices into their operations, delivering projects that are both cost-effective and environmentally responsible.
